Science Week

9th Nov 2021

Today, as part of Science Week, we made oobleck.

Oobleck is a non-Newtonian fluid that can act as both a solid or a liquid. It is made by mixing cornstarch, food colouring and water together. The word 'oobleck' was made famous by the Dr. Seuss book "Bartholemew and the Oobleck".

As we are getting ready for the county final this weekend, we made Inagh-Kilnamona coloured oobleck using green and yellow food colouring. It is a festival of Science and hurling in our classroom this week!!
